1. What is the SSC CGL exam?
Ans. The SSC CGL (Staff Selection Commission Combined Graduate Level) exam is a national level competitive examination conducted by the Staff Selection Commission (SSC) for the recruitment of various posts in ministries, departments, and organizations of the Government of India.
2. What is the IBPS Bank PO exam?
Ans. The IBPS Bank PO (Institute of Banking Personnel Selection Probationary Officer) exam is a competitive examination conducted by the Institute of Banking Personnel Selection (IBPS) for the recruitment of Probationary Officers in various public sector banks in India.
3. What is the IBPS Clerk exam?
Ans. The IBPS Clerk exam is a competitive examination conducted by the Institute of Banking Personnel Selection (IBPS) for the recruitment of Clerical Cadre in various public sector banks in India. It tests the candidates' knowledge and skills in areas like English language, reasoning ability, numerical ability, general awareness, and computer knowledge.
4. What is the CLAT exam?
Ans. The CLAT (Common Law Admission Test) exam is a national level entrance examination conducted for admission to undergraduate (UG) and postgraduate (PG) law programs offered by 22 National Law Universities (NLUs) in India. It tests the candidates' knowledge and aptitude in areas like English language, general knowledge, legal reasoning, logical reasoning, and mathematics.
5. How can I prepare for the SSC CGL exam?
Ans. To prepare for the SSC CGL exam, you can follow these steps: 1. Understand the exam pattern and syllabus. 2. Create a study plan and allocate time for each section. 3. Gather the relevant study materials and books. 4. Practice previous year question papers and take mock tests to enhance your speed and accuracy. 5. Focus on improving your English language skills, quantitative aptitude, reasoning ability, and general awareness. 6. Stay updated with current affairs and general knowledge. 7. Seek guidance from mentors or coaching institutes, if required. 8. Stay consistent and disciplined in your preparation.
